The type of primer depends on the type of substrate. Brittle substrates need to be reinforced with ALPOL AG 700 deep-penetrating primer. In case of plasters applied on concrete substrates, it is recommended to use ALPOL AG 702 primer that forms a bonding coat for gypsum plaster, whereas for absorptive substrates (walls made of silicates, cellular concrete, bricks and ceramic blocks), the primer of choice is ALPOL AG 703. The substrate should be treated with primer at least 24 hours before plastering.... Read more wiecej
